CoreAge Rx

What we like

  • Flat, all-in monthly price with no intro-rate step-ups after month one
  • Both compounded semaglutide and tirzepatide on one account
  • Available in all 50 states
  • Straightforward, low-friction cancellation

The caveats

  • Not the cheapest — flat-price challengers like Trimi Health and Alan Meds undercut its sticker price
  • No FDA-approved brand-name option (compounded only)
  • Does not yet publicly name its 503A/B pharmacy partner

Medivive

What we like

  • Compounded semaglutide and tirzepatide with providers licensed in all 50 states
  • No insurance required; one-stop for GLP-1 plus TRT, NAD+ and longevity care
  • Medication filled through a licensed pharmacy

The caveats

  • Monthly pricing not published; disclosed only after an AI intake
  • No legal entity or named pharmacy disclosed
  • Service states are not individually listed
